1537 Flats Announced Under DDA’s New Housing Scheme

New Delhi, October 31, 2025 — The Delhi Development Authority (DDA) has announced a new housing scheme offering 1,537 flats across multiple categories as part of its ongoing efforts to expand affordable housing under the Master Plan Delhi 2041.

According to DDA officials, the flats will be constructed in prominent localities including Dwarka, Jasola, Lok Nayak Puram, and Narela. The scheme covers a range of categories — High-Income Group (HIG), Middle-Income Group (MIG), Low-Income Group (LIG), and Economically Weaker Section (EWS) — to cater to a diverse segment of homebuyers.

Officials stated that allotments will be made through an online draw, ensuring transparency and fairness in the selection process. The registration process is expected to begin soon, and applications will be available on the DDA’s official website and mobile app.

A senior DDA official said, “This housing initiative reflects our commitment to providing quality and affordable homes while promoting inclusive urban development across Delhi.”

Under the Master Plan 2041, the DDA aims to improve housing availability, enhance infrastructure, and promote sustainable urban growth. With the announcement of this scheme, many potential homeowners see a renewed opportunity to own property in the national capital.
